The average cost to build a guest house or an ADU on your property is about $82,500, but typically ranges from $40,000 to $125,000 or more depending on your design preferences and needs. In some regions, you could pay up to $400,000 for an average single-story detached ADU.. In-Law Suite Addition Costs by Size. You can …

WebNov 5, 2024 · When a house or other large living structure on a lot has a second living unit, that unit is called an accessory dwelling unit. ADU is an official designation adopted by many government agencies and most of the building industry. A highly malleable concept, ADUs go by names like backyard cottage, guesthouse, carriage house, or granny flat, and ...

WebThe national average cost of an outdoor living space is about $7,670, with a typical range between $4,150 and $11,185. The cost of a specific project can range from $300 for a simple hot tub to $18,000 for a green house.
